Biological Pests

Biological pests are organisms that negatively impact human activities, primarily in agriculture, forestry, and urban environments. These pests can be insects, plants, fungi, or animals that cause damage to crops, spread diseases, or create nuisances in human habitats.

Insect Pests

Insects are among the most common and diverse biological pests. They can cause significant damage to crops, leading to economic losses and food shortages. Some notable insect pests include:

  • **Locusts**: These are grasshoppers known for their swarming behavior, which can devastate large areas of crops. Locust plagues have been recorded throughout history and remain a significant threat in certain regions.
  • **Aphids**: Small sap-sucking insects that can transmit plant viruses, leading to reduced crop yields. Aphids are particularly problematic in temperate climates.
  • **Boll weevils**: A beetle that primarily affects cotton crops, causing substantial economic losses in the cotton industry.

Plant Pests

Plant pests, also known as invasive species, are non-native plants that spread rapidly and outcompete native vegetation. They can alter ecosystems, reduce biodiversity, and affect agriculture. Examples include:

  • **Kudzu**: A fast-growing vine native to Asia, introduced to North America, where it has become an invasive species, smothering native plants and trees.
  • **Japanese knotweed**: Known for its rapid growth and ability to damage infrastructure, this plant is considered one of the most problematic invasive species in Europe and North America.

Animal Pests

Certain animals are considered pests due to their impact on agriculture, property, and human health. These include:

  • **Rodents**: Species such as rats and mice are notorious for spreading diseases, contaminating food supplies, and causing structural damage.
  • **Feral pigs**: These animals can cause extensive damage to crops and natural habitats, leading to significant ecological and economic consequences.

Medical Pests

In the medical context, pests refer to organisms that transmit diseases to humans and animals. These pests can be vectors for pathogens, leading to outbreaks of infectious diseases.

Vector-Borne Diseases

Vector-borne diseases are illnesses transmitted by vectors, which are organisms that carry and transmit pathogens. Common vectors include:

  • **Mosquitoes**: Responsible for transmitting diseases such as malaria, dengue fever, and Zika virus. Mosquitoes are considered one of the deadliest pests due to their role in spreading life-threatening diseases.
  • **Ticks**: Known for transmitting Lyme disease and other tick-borne illnesses. Ticks are prevalent in wooded and grassy areas, posing a risk to humans and animals.

Parasitic Pests

Parasitic pests are organisms that live on or inside a host, deriving nutrients at the host's expense. They can cause various health issues, including:

  • **Fleas**: External parasites that feed on the blood of mammals and birds. Fleas can transmit diseases such as plague and typhus.
  • **Lice**: Small, wingless insects that infest the hair and skin of humans and animals. Lice infestations can lead to itching, irritation, and secondary infections.

Urban and Structural Pests

Urban and structural pests are organisms that infest buildings, homes, and other structures, causing damage and posing health risks.

Common Urban Pests

Urban environments provide ideal conditions for certain pests to thrive. Common urban pests include:

  • **Cockroaches**: Known for their resilience and ability to survive in various environments, cockroaches can contaminate food and spread allergens.
  • **Termites**: These insects feed on wood and can cause significant structural damage to buildings if left unchecked.

Pest Management in Urban Areas

Effective pest management in urban areas involves integrated pest management (IPM) strategies, which combine biological, chemical, and cultural control methods. Key components of IPM include:

  • **Monitoring and Identification**: Regular inspections to identify pest infestations and assess their severity.
  • **Prevention and Exclusion**: Implementing measures to prevent pests from entering buildings, such as sealing entry points and maintaining cleanliness.
  • **Chemical Control**: Using pesticides judiciously to control pest populations, while minimizing risks to humans and the environment.

Technological Pests

In the realm of technology, the term "pest" can refer to software or hardware entities that disrupt the normal functioning of computer systems.

Malware

Malware, short for malicious software, is a type of technological pest that can damage or disrupt computer systems. Common types of malware include:

  • **Viruses**: Programs that replicate themselves and spread to other files or systems, often causing damage or data loss.
  • **Worms**: Similar to viruses, worms can self-replicate and spread across networks, consuming bandwidth and resources.

Adware and Spyware

Adware and spyware are software programs that collect user data or display unwanted advertisements. They can compromise user privacy and degrade system performance.

  • **Adware**: Software that displays unwanted advertisements, often bundled with free software downloads.
  • **Spyware**: Programs that secretly collect user information, such as browsing habits and personal data, without consent.
